What to Expect During a Load Testing Visit

A generator load test tells you if your standby unit can carry your home’s demand, not just start and sit there. We show up, connect a load bank or use your home’s real electrical load, and run the generator under that demand for a set period while we watch voltage, frequency, and temperature. Most visits run about an hour, sometimes longer on larger commercial units. You get a written summary when we’re done, plus next steps if anything needs attention.

Your generator’s job on paper is simple: spin up and make power. Under a real load, it’s different. A unit that starts fine on a no-load test can still struggle once the AC compressor, well pump, and refrigerator all pull power at once. We’ve seen units run a smooth no-load cycle every month for two years and never once get asked to carry a real house. The load test is how you know it’ll hold up when the grid goes down.

Why Load Size Changes the Test

Generator size, your load bank needs, and your property’s total demand all shape how we set up the test. A whole-home standby unit sized for a large North Texas property with a pool pump and a couple of AC systems needs a bigger test than a smaller unit backing up just the essentials. We size the test to match what your home or business would ask of the generator during an outage, not a generic benchmark.

This is why two generators of the same brand and size can get different test setups. A property with a sump pump, a second refrigerator, and central air running at once has a higher real-world demand than a property using a generator for lights and a furnace blower. The test reflects that difference, so the results mean something for your setup. (That part gets overlooked a lot.)

What the Results Tell You

Voltage sag, frequency drift, or overheating under load points to something specific, whether that’s a fuel delivery issue, an aging alternator, or a control board that isn’t managing load transfer well. We write that up in plain language, not just pass or fail. A generator can pass a basic start-up check and still show a problem once it’s asked to carry a full load for an extended stretch, and that gap is what this test is built to catch.

Why Timing Matters

A generator that sat untested through a mild winter can behave very differently the first time a summer heat wave knocks out power for two days and every AC unit on the block kicks on the second the grid comes back. Heat, humidity, and sustained demand put more strain on a unit than a quick fall check-up ever will. We test before that moment, rather than finding out during the outage itself. (Summer in North Texas has a way of making the point.)

There’s no fixed rule that fits every generator, but an annual load test before storm season catches most issues while they’re still small and easier to address. Units that back up medical equipment or a business’s daily operations may call for more frequent checks depending on how much is riding on the generator working the first time it’s needed.
